We know that Quantic Dream has been working on Star Wars Eclipse. What we didn't know is that the studio has also been working on a free-to-play multiplayer title: Spellcasters Chronicles. In an exclusive interview, the developers give the full story behind it.

Necrosoft's Brandon Sheffield discusses the decision to delay Demonschool in order to avoid Hollow Knight: Silksong.

"I was on the side of staying, and the publisher was on the side of delaying. Ultimately, I think they were right."

Charles Cecil says that using AI to upscale artwork for Broken Sword: Reforged was a mistake. "The result was not enormously satisfactory," he says. Instead, Revolution ended up redrawing the backgrounds from scratch, using the original artwork as a reference.
